People with Alzheimer's illness and associated dementias are normally cared for by relative or close friends. The majority (80%) of people with Alzheimer's condition and related mental deteriorations are receiving care in their homes. Annually, greater than 16 million Americans offer greater than 17 billion hours of overdue look after friends and family with Alzheimer's condition and related dementias.

Roughly two-thirds of mental deterioration caregivers are ladies, regarding one in 3 caregivers (34%) is age 65 or older, and roughly one-quarter of mental deterioration caregivers are "sandwich generation" caregivers, implying that they care not only for an aging parent, however likewise for children under age 18. Caretakers of people with Alzheimer's and associated dementias offer take care of a longer duration than caretakers of individuals with other sorts of conditions (79% versus 66%).

More than 6 in 10 (63%) Alzheimer's caregivers expect to continue having treatment responsibilities for the following 5 years contrasted with much less than fifty percent of caregivers of people without dementia (49%). The needs of caregiving can restrict a caretaker's capability to take care of themselves. Household caretakers of individuals with Alzheimer's and associated mental deteriorations are at better threat for anxiety, depression, and poorer lifestyle than caregivers of people with other conditions.
